Assistant City Manager/Director of Public Works City of Coppell 255 Parkway Blvd. Coppell, Texas 75019 q 6-D2 Re: Flood Plain Map Revisions at Andrew Brown Park West Hydraulic Analysis for a Future Swimming Pool Site Dear Mr. Griffin: Included in this letter report you will find the results of a hydraulic analysis requested during our May 14, 1996 meeting conceming the potential reclamation of part of Andrew Brown Park West for a future swimming pool. This hydraulic study consisted of revising part of cross-sections 32725, 33145 and 33470 along Denton Creek, first in a revised existing condition model, then in different versions of a proposed condition model. This letter describes the results of the two best alternatives, Reclamation Alternate A and Reclamation Alternate B. In this package you will find documents illustrating each alternative such as a table of water surface elevation comparison, a set of cross-section plots, a 1 lx17 site map and a summary of hydraulic data. Revisions to the existing condition model included updating the ground data to reflect the City of Coppell's latest topographic mapping for all 3 cross-sections. In addition, the effective flow was widened at cross-section 33470 to provide a more realistic flow transition between cross-sections 33145 and 34260. The Manning n-value was increased at that location in order to better balance Q's (discharges) throughout the park. No revisions were made to the cross-sections downstream of the site in neither the existing nor any of the proposed models. These changes result in a revised existing conditions model. Reclamation Altemate A involves reclaiming an area along Denton Creek that stretches across cross- sections 32725 and 33145 as shown in red on the attached map A. Because the ~park is in a non- effective flow area of cross-section 32305 upstream of Denton Tap Road, the shape of the fill in that area has no effect on hydraulics. A smaller fill that would not involve destruction of part of the recently refinished parking lot would be modeled in the same manner as a larger one. This alternative causes a negligible 0.01 foot rise in water surface elevation at 2 locations upstream of the site (see' attached table A). Any attempt to fill or excavate section 33470 resulted in water surface elevation rises that could not be resolved. Please note that the attached map A shows the extent of the existing 100-year flood plain but not yet that of the proposed flood plain.
